An American tourist who had never tried British food was left in disbelief after trying a Greggs sausage roll – and giving it a 9.8/10.

David Turek, 26, from Chesapeake, Virginia, documented eating the classic British meal for the first time, and his reaction to the savory pastry snack is priceless.

A video shows David taking the meat-filled dough out of the classic paper bag and his eyes light up as he takes a bite.

“Holy shit!” he says, shaking his head in disbelief before adding, “9.8 out of 10, that’s pretty damn good.”

David recorded videos of himself also tasting bacon, fish and chips and rusks, much to the delight of Brits online.

Many commented on his videos saying they wished they could relive the moment they first tried these dishes.

One commented: “This is EXACTLY the reaction I’ve been waiting for,” while another added: “Because of you, we’re all experiencing our first taste again.”
